Finance Review Summary — Customer Concentration

Quick heads-up for the sales leads: as of this quarter, Brontide Systems accounts for 41% of Pellwick Software's recurring revenue, up from 28% a year ago. That's great growth, but it means one renewal conversation now carries outsized risk. Finance is modelling a downside case where Brontide churns or renegotiates hard. We'd like each regional lead to flag pipeline that could dilute the concentration by year-end. Our thinking on next steps is outlined below.

board note of kadug-tawig: Only 5 of the 100 pilot accounts renewed Oliath, so a churn review is set for April 15.

Subject: Catalog cache cut-over complete

Hi Verena,

The Pellwick catalog cut-over finished at 03:40 without rollback. We switched invalidation from TTL-only to event-driven purges via the Brisket queue, and stale-read rates dropped below 0.2% within twenty minutes. Two edge nodes in the Tarnmoor region needed a manual flush; both are now consistent. Please note the shorter grace window before confirming the release record, as it affects how long deprecated SKUs linger. The exact values we deployed are listed below.

settings of yawif-yafop:
[druys]
port = 9000
region = south-3
host = druys.zemvarsoft.internal
team = frador
timeout_ms = 3000
retries = 4

## Building Access — Spares Room (Hullbrook Annex)

Contractors: the spare hardware room is down the east corridor on the ground floor, third door on the left. Sign in at the front desk first and grab a visitor lanyard. Anything you take out, jot it in the blue logbook — yes, even the little stuff. The door self-locks, so don't wedge it. To get in, punch in the code below.

staff pass of hagug-taguf = bdg-HJ-9

## Tuning

The receipt mailer (Almsgate) batches donation receipts and sends through the Thornquay relay. On-call: if the queue backs up, resist the urge to crank batch size — the relay rate-limits per connection, and bigger batches just mean bigger retries. Scale worker count first, then shorten the flush interval. Dedupe window must stay longer than the retry horizon or donors get duplicate receipts, which generates tickets. All knobs live in one place and are read at worker start. Current production values follow.

tuning table, kajop-yafof:
QUOTAS = {
    "wenath": 10,
    "ulaael": 5,
}